Departure Point
Silo Square, Victoria & Alfred Waterfront, Cape Town, 8001, South Africa
Travelers must wait in the hotel lobby, we also do pick ups from the Cape Town Cruise Ship Terminal
We pick up at the drop and go area in front of the Silo Hotel
Traveler pickup
- Silo Square, Victoria & Alfred Waterfront, Cape Town, 8001, South Africa
- Victoria & Alfred Waterfront, Cape Town, 8002, South Africa
Return Details
Silo Square, Victoria & Alfred Waterfront, Cape Town, 8001, South Africa
Travelers must wait in the hotel lobby, we also do pick ups from the Cape Town Cruise Ship Terminal